Ecclesia Restaurata V2: Or The History Of The Reformation Of The Church Of England (1849) is a comprehensive historical account of the Reformation of the Church of England written by Peter Heylyn. The book is the second volume of Heylyn's two-volume work and covers the period from the reign of King Henry VIII to the end of the reign of Queen Elizabeth I. The book provides a detailed analysis of the political, social, and religious factors that led to the Reformation in England, including the rise of Protestantism, the influence of the Renaissance, and the political ambitions of the Tudor monarchs. Heylyn also examines the key figures involved in the Reformation, including Thomas Cranmer, John Knox, and William Tyndale, and their impact on the Church of England.Throughout the book, Heylyn offers a balanced perspective on the events of the Reformation, acknowledging the positive and negative aspects of the changes that took place. He also provides extensive references to primary sources, including official documents, letters, and diaries, to support his arguments and provide readers with a deeper understanding of the period.Overall, Ecclesia Restaurata V2: Or The History Of The Reformation Of The Church Of England (1849) is a valuable resource for anyone interested in the history of the Church of England, the Reformation, or the Tudor period.
